MEMO — Cooler run to the Bracken Hollow field clinic. Quick one: the Frostline cooler goes out tomorrow morning with whichever driver you've got free first. It's packed tonight by the pharmacy team at Merrowvale Depot, ice packs swapped at 06:00. Clinic staff are expecting it before the lunchtime rush, so no detours. When the driver reaches the clinic gate, they should follow the hand-over instruction below.

drop instructions, hahip-badug: the quenox ralath courier leaves the kaseth fraiel rusiel tameth belys istdor ralion giliel ledger at gate 7830 under passcode 165413

Break-Glass Access — Spokeshift Rebalancer. Spokeshift is the tool our ops folks use to shuffle bikes between the Harrowgate docks overnight. Normally access goes through the usual SSO flow, but if the identity provider is down and bikes are piling up, there's a break-glass path. It grants a 30-minute admin session and pages the whole platform team, so don't be casual about it. To open the break-glass console, supply the recovery passphrase below.

strongbox words: druvan-lamys-eliius-jorax-istox-soreth-ulays-gilix-ralix-oliiel-norwyn-casvan-praius

Vendor note: Hallward Museum's audio-guide app (EchoDocent) is built and hosted by Larksound Digital. We own content; they own the player and CDN. Contract renews each March. All change requests go through their ticket portal, not chat. Do not contact their engineers directly for outages — use the escalation queue. For licensing questions or invoice disputes, reach their account manager by email.

escalation mailbox, kagef-kawef: frador_zorix@tolvaqlabs.internal